Handover Note — Prototype Workshop, Brindlemoor Site

Welcome to the team. The prototype workshop on Level 1 houses the Skylark rigs and the 3D printers; Anneke ran it until last week, so I'm covering until her replacement starts. Please read the safety sheet on the inner door before touching anything, wear the orange overshoes, and sign the equipment log even for short visits. The extractor fan must run whenever the printers are active. New starters don't have badge access yet, so for now use the temporary entry code below.

door code, tajof-kageg: bdg-QVDCE-3

**FAQ: Why does my plugin intermittently fail to resolve the Nimbrel API host?**

Short answer: our sandbox resolver caches aggressively and sometimes serves stale records after a regional failover. Retry with backoff and you'll usually be fine. If your plugin's local keystore gets wedged during the failure, reset it through the developer console — it'll prompt you for the recovery phrase below.

strongbox words: kelion-ralvan-casix-aldeth-gorius-kelath-isteth-tamwyn-novok-queniel-druok-quenok-wenael

## Fan-out limits: Pingloft notifications

Quick heads-up: the Pingloft notifier fans out one event to potentially thousands of subscribers, so we apply backpressure aggressively. If the outbound queue fills, new fan-outs get deferred rather than dropped. Don't bump these without talking to the platform crew first. The current limits are as follows.

limits module of taweg-kaguf:
QUOTAS = {
    "holael": 2,
    "wenath": 1,
    "ralath": 2,
    "ulaath": 2,
}

## Taxhollow cache: plugin basics

External plugins query the Brindlecore tax-rate cache via the lookup API only; never hit jurisdiction tables directly. Cache TTL is six hours. Treat a null rate as "unknown," not zero. Rate overrides in plugins are prohibited and will fail review. Versioned client libraries are listed in the developer portal. For access requests or integration questions, contact the platform team.

alerts address for kafof-bagag: kasael@olvarqdyn.corp